"The Azande had a certain territorial autonomy. They had a dispersed pattern of settlement, living not in villages but as family units in their own separate enclosures, surrounded by the agricultural land they had cultivated." [Schildkrout E., Keim C., 1990: African Reflections, University of Washington Press].
